ROESY

Roesy hails from Birr, Co Offaly, Ireland. Through his career he has shared the stage with Bert Jansch, Ron Sexsmith, Paul Brady, Billy Bragg, John Martyn, Davy Spillane, Donovan, Shane MacGowan, plus celebrated Irish author Paul Durcan.

In 2018 he released a new album,The Day Before the Fair, full of traditional Irish folk songs. His song ‘Cast Your Line’ was featured on the Discovery Channel’s “Deadliest Catch” and the track ‘Stardust’ was added to the feature length documentary “The Bikes Of Wrath”.

Although rooted in Ireland, his wanderlust and interesting travels have also had a lasting impact on his music. You can hear the influence of Bolivia in songs such as ‘Smothered in Light’ and ‘Potosi Mine’, and his time spent in Nepal can be felt in ‘What Would I Know’.
